    So if you want Bluetooth on your bike
    So you can plug you mobile phone and listen to some tunes
    But you don't want to pay a zillion dollars
    Check this out
    Link: https://www.ebay.com/itm/Mpow-Wirele...frcectupt=true
    Maybe $12 delivered
    Been using one for a while now and works great
    Just too simple
    Simply plug it into the 3.5 audio in yah left hand cubby
    Turn it on by pressing the button and sync it with yah phone

    Quote Originally Posted by Dior55 View Post
    Not sure how you do this. All I have is a male 3.5 audio wire in my cubby. Where are you plugging this in?
    Okay....looks like the plug is a male to male adapter for car audio Aux inputs.
    The actual device "seems" to have a female 3.5mm output jack to accommodate the bi-male plug if I'm reading the pictures correctly.
    So, it "should" accommodate the 3.5mm male in the cubby with ease.
